Jim Gaffigan has proven himself a major talent beloved to a wide range of audiences after achieving milestones in stand-up, acting and writing.  Many may recognize Gaffigan from his numerous award-winning commercial campaigns which include Sierra Mist, ESPN, Saturn and Rolling Rock.  His commercial presence even earned him Business Week's 1999 "Salesman of the Year" honor.

As a stand-up comedian, Gaffigan's clever, quiet style has earned him an unprecedented number of appearances on both CBS' Late Show with David Letterman and NBC's Late Night with Conan O'Brien

After Gaffigan's first appearance on Letterman, the host personally chose him to develop a sitcom for World Wide Pants.  Eighteen months later, Welcome to New York debuted on CBS to critical acclaim.  He then co-starred with Ellen DeGeneres on her CBS sitcom, The Ellen Show.  Gaffigan also lent his talents to co-write and voice 20 episodes of Pale Force, a series of comedic superhero animated shorts that aired on Conan and on the internet via webisodes. 

For two years, he had recurring roles both on FOX's That ‘70s Show and NBC's Ed.  Gaffigan has also had roles on Sex and the City, Third Watch and each of the Law & Order shows, among others. Gaffigan also co-starred in My Boys, TBS' first original scripted comedy series.

On film, Gaffigan has endeared himself to audiences by taking on vivid supporting characters such as in the cult hit Super Troopers and The Great New Wonderful, a meditation on the aftermath of 9/11 that took audiences and critics by surprise as he embodied an office worker broken by tragedy who ultimately explodes in rage.

Gaffigan's other recent film credits include Trust the Man, 13 Going on 30, Three Kings, Igby Goes Down, 17 Again, Thirty Years to Life and Away We Go.

His one-hour Comedy Central Special CD and DVD, entitled "Beyond the Pale" went gold within the first six months. His most recent release is King Baby now available on CD and DVD.
